Основные темы

A. Научные задачи ММ и СубММ астрономии
1) Релятивистская астрофизика: сверхмассивные черные дыры в нашей и других галактиках, измерения метрики пространства-времени, свойства плазмы в сильных гравитационных полях, электромагнитные послесвечения гравитационных волн, быстрые всплески (time domain) в мм и субмм;
2) Космология: спектральные искажения реликтового фона, проблема H_0 (Hubble tension), ранние объекты во Вселенной, эволюция функции светимости галактик на космологических временах;
3) Межзвездная среда: молекулярные облака и звездообразование, астрохимия, происхождение пыли, особенности пылевой эмиссии различных объектов, циркуляция пыли в галактиках;
4) Происхождение жизни во Вселенной: вода в межзвездной среде, сложные органическое молекулы в МЗС, протопланетные диски, экзопланеты, коричневые (бурые) карлики, Солнечная система;
5) Галактики: яркие инфракрасные галактики, активные галактические ядра, затененные пылью АГЯ.
B. Инструменты
1) Инструменты наземной мм/субмм астрономии: исследования астроклимата, выбор площадок, антенны, приемники.
2) Баллонные и самолетные мм/субмм эксперименты: Olimpo, SOFIA
3) Космические проекты: Миллиметрон, OST

В программу будут включены обзорные (25+5 мин) доклады по ключевым направлениями развития ММ и cубММ астрономии, краткие сообщения (12+3 мин), общая дискуссия.
